20mm is the “right” size, but they might be listed as 20.1mm or some rot like that. They fit.

The inside of the front bezel keeps the TIR more or less flat, and as long as the LED is centered in the hole, all should be okay. XM vs XP (5050 vs 3535) shouldn’t make much difference, especially with a wider-angle lens.

Ideally, TIRs should have the “shoe” that acts as a centering ring and spacer, lifting the lens just a smidge off the pcb, but it’s not critical. I wedged one in there, had a hard time doing so, but it worked. Also worked well without it, either.

Just get an assortment, play around with it, and you’ll likely find one that suits you.

60° is a nice flooder, especially for a headlamp, but also in a S2/S2+ that’s mainly to be used close-in and you’d want it to be nice and floody.
